use reifydb_core::{
interface::catalog::identity::{Role, RoleId},
key::role::RoleKey,
};
use reifydb_transaction::transaction::Transaction;
use crate::{
CatalogStore, Result,
store::role::{convert_role, shape::role},
};
impl CatalogStore {
#[allow(dead_code)]
pub(crate) fn find_role(rx: &mut Transaction<'_>, id: RoleId) -> Result<Option<Role>> {
Ok(rx.get(&RoleKey::encoded(id))?.map(convert_role))
}
pub(crate) fn find_role_by_name(rx: &mut Transaction<'_>, name: &str) -> Result<Option<Role>> {
let stream = rx.range(RoleKey::full_scan(), 1024)?;
for entry in stream {
let multi = entry?;
let role_name = role::SHAPE.get_utf8(&multi.row, role::NAME);
if name == role_name {
return Ok(Some(convert_role(multi)));
}
}
Ok(None)
}
}
#[cfg(test)]
mod tests {
use reifydb_engine::test_harness::create_test_admin_transaction;
use reifydb_transaction::transaction::Transaction;
use crate::CatalogStore;
#[test]
fn test_find_role_by_name() {
let mut txn = create_test_admin_transaction();
CatalogStore::create_role(&mut txn, "admin").unwrap();
let found = CatalogStore::find_role_by_name(&mut Transaction::Admin(&mut txn), "admin").unwrap();
assert!(found.is_some());
assert_eq!(found.unwrap().name, "admin");
}
#[test]
fn test_find_role_by_name_not_found() {
let mut txn = create_test_admin_transaction();
let found = CatalogStore::find_role_by_name(&mut Transaction::Admin(&mut txn), "nonexistent").unwrap();
assert!(found.is_none());
}
}
